#375434 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#375434 is composed of 21.6% red, 32.9%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.1%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 114.4 degrees, a saturation of 23.5% and a lightness of 26.7%. #375434 color hex could be obtained by blending #6ea868 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#375434 color description : Very dark desaturated lime green.
#375434 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#375434 has RGB values of R:55, G:84,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3626036.

Shades and Tints of #375434
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b07 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#375434
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#444444 is the less saturated color, while #118305 is the most saturated one.
